Authority Responsibility for Operations and Management Sample Clauses

Authority Responsibility for Operations and Management. The Authority shall have sole responsibility for the operation, direction, maintenance, management and supervision of the Stadium, Stadium Infrastructure, Stadium Site, and its staff, subject to the terms of this Agreement. The Authority or its designees shall have the obligation to, and shall, provide, perform and take, or cause to be provided, performed or taken, such actions, at the Authority’s expense, either directly or through the Manager, as may be necessary or reasonably advisable to operate and maintain the Stadium and Stadium Infrastructure in a safe, clean, attractive, and first- class manner similar to and consistent with other premier, top-tier NFL facilities (the “Expected Facility Standard”) and in compliance with all Applicable Laws. Each of the Authority’s operation and maintenance obligations set forth in this Agreement are subject to the Expected Facility Standard, and all such obligations shall be modified as necessary to ensure the Expected Facility Standard is maintained. The Team shall have the right to consult with the Authority and Manager in respect of Stadium and Stadium Infrastructure operations impacting the Team or Team Stadium Events, including with respect to Authority or Manager staff training and operating practices.
